Business Management

Learn the fundamentals of business management and leadership! This course will focus on planning, organizing, directing, and controlling in the business environment. Meeting and sales presentations, remote meeting skills, business documents and publications, human resources and project management will be covered. Students will work individually and in teams to practice and build practical skills for managing in the workplace. Business Management students are strongly encouraged to participate in Future Business Leaders of America (FBLA).

Length: Semester ● Credit: 0.5 ● Prerequisite: Marketing 1, Accounting 1, or instructor approval

  • You will have the opportunity to meet the Career-Related Learning Experience (CRLE) graduation requirement in this course.

Diploma Credit Area: Applied/Fine Arts (FA)

If you have already fulfilled your FA requirement, this course will transcribe as elective (EL) credit.
